c语言的编程题,c语言的编程题目

dfnjsfkhak 20 0

大家好,今天小编关注到一个比较意思的话题,就是关于c语言编程题的问题,于是小编就整理了3个相关介绍c语言的编程题的解答,让我们一起看看吧。

  1. C语言编程题,编一程序:求s=1+2+3+4+……+100的和?
  2. c语言程序题,输入一个整数,求它的位数及各位数字之和。例如,123的位数是3,各位数字之和是6?
  3. C语言编程题目:输入一个三位数,输出各个数位上的数字及它们的和?

C语言编程题,编一程序:求s=1+2+3+4+……+100的和?

#include"stdio.h" intsum(intn) { intsum=0; for(inti=0;i<=n;i++) { sum+=n; } returnsum; } voidmain(void) { intsum=0; sum=sum(100); printf("sumis%d",sum); }

c语言程序题,输入一个整数,求它的位数及各位数字。例如,123的位数是3,各位数字之和是6?

思路给你用这个数字来除以10do{b++;a=a/10;}while(a>=10)这样算位数各位数字之和就这样do{sum+=a%10;a=a/10;}while(a>=10)

c语言的编程题,c语言的编程题目-第1张图片-芜湖力博教育咨询公司
图片来源网络,侵删)

C语言编程题目:输入一个三位数,输出个数位上的数字及它们的和?

#include<stdio.h>intmain(){inta1,a2,b1,b2,n;printf("请输入三位数的一个整数值\n")

;scanf("%d",&n);a1=n/100;a2=a1*100;n=n-a2;b1=n/10;b2=b1*10;n=n-b2;intsum=a1+b1+n;printf("百位数为%d,十位数为%d,个位数为%d,它们位数相加的和为:%d\n",a1,b1,n,sum)

;return0;}

c语言的编程题,c语言的编程题目-第2张图片-芜湖力博教育咨询公司
(图片来源网络,侵删)

到此,以上就是小编对于c语言的编程题的问题就介绍到这了,希望介绍关于c语言的编程题的3点解答对大家。

c语言的编程题,c语言的编程题目-第3张图片-芜湖力博教育咨询公司
(图片来源网络,侵删)

标签: 位数 之和 数字